Malawi Visa & Travel Requirements (2026 Guide)

/ 5 Stars read 2 min
Yes. U.S. travelers must now obtain a visa before traveling to Malawi.
Malawi previously allowed visa-free entry for short stays, but that policy was reversed in 2026, requiring Americans to apply in advance.
Malawi Visa Options
eVisa (Recommended)
- Apply online before travel
- Fastest and most common method
- Typically valid for up to 90 days
- Sent electronically after approval
Tourist Visa (Embassy)
- Apply through a Malawi consulate or embassy
- Valid for short stays
- Usually issued as single-entry (up to 3 months)
Business Visa
- For meetings or work-related visits
- May allow multiple entries
- Requires supporting documents
Malawi Visa Requirements
To apply for a Malawi visa, you will need:
- Valid passport (at least 6 months validity)
- Passport-style photo
- Completed visa application
- Travel itinerary (flights + accommodation)
- Proof of funds
- Purpose of travel details

How to Apply for a Malawi Visa?
Step-by-Step (eVisa)
- Visit the official Malawi eVisa portal
- Complete the online application
- Upload required documents
- Pay visa fee (around $50)
- Receive approval via email
Processing typically takes a few days.
Entry Requirements for Malawi
Travelers entering Malawi should have:
- Approved visa (eVisa or embassy-issued)
- Passport valid for at least 6 months
- Return or onward ticket
- Accommodation details
- Proof of sufficient funds
How Long Can You Stay?
- Tourist visa: Up to 90 days
- Extensions: Available through immigration offices
- Multiple-entry visas available for longer travel
Important Policy Update (2026)
- Visa-free entry for U.S. citizens has been removed
- Travelers must now apply before arrival
- Policy is based on reciprocity between countries

Additional Malawi Information
| Capital | Lilongwe |
| Currency | Kwacha (MWK) |
| Language | Chewa, English |
| Electricity | Voltage: 230 V Frequency: 50 Hz Power sockets: type G |
| Country Code | +265 |
| Time Zone | CAT (UTC+2) |
